Ingredients You’ll Need

  • 1 (15.25-ounce) box funfetti cake mix: This provides a sweet base for your cake. You can use vanilla cake mix if desired.
  • 1 (3.4-ounce) box instant French vanilla pudding mix: Adds creaminess and moisture. Vanilla pudding can be a good substitute.
  • ¾ cup sour cream or plain yogurt: Enhances the cake’s moisture and gives a slight tang. Greek yogurt also works well.
  • ¾ cup vegetable oil: Keeps the cake moist and tender. You may use melted coconut oil for a unique twist.
  • 3 large eggs: Vital for structure and stability. Ensure they’re at room temperature for the best mix.
  • 2 teaspoons pure vanilla extract: Infuses lovely flavor. Use real vanilla for a more aromatic touch.
  • ½ cup warm water: Brings ingredients together and ensures a smooth batter. Warm water makes combining easier.
  • 1 tablespoon rainbow sprinkles (optional): For that pop of color! Feel free to adjust the amount based on your festive mood.

How to Make Funfetti Cake

  1. Preheat the Oven: Start by preheating your oven to 350°F. This sets the stage for a perfectly baked cake.
  2. Mix the Batter: In a mixing bowl (using a stand mixer or electric hand mixer), combine the funfetti cake mix, French vanilla pudding mix, sour cream, vegetable oil, eggs, vanilla extract, and warm water. Beat on medium speed for about 2 minutes until everything is well blended. Gently fold in the rainbow sprinkles just until evenly distributed.
  3. Prepare Your Pans: Grease two 9-inch round cake pans thoroughly. If you prefer, you can line the bottoms with parchment paper for easy removal.
  4. Divide and Bake: Pour the batter evenly into the prepared pans, smoothing the tops with a spatula. Bake in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. You’ll know it’s done when the cakes are pulling away from the sides of the pans.
  5. Cool the Cakes: Allow the cakes to cool in the pans for 15 min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ely. Patience is key here; a well-cooled cake will hold together beautifully when frosting.
  6. Frost and Decorate: Once your cakes have cooled, fill and frost with your favorite frosting. Creamy buttercream pairs perfectly, but feel free to get creative with flavors!
  7. Alternative Pan Option: If you’d like to make a single layered cake, grease a 9×13-inch cake pan instead. Pour the batter in, spread it evenly, and bake for 35-40 minutes. Just remember, it’s still perfect once cooled.

Storing & Reheating

This funfetti cake can be stored at room temperature for up to two days if well-covered, or in the refrigerator for about a week in an airtight container to keep it fresh. If you find yourself with leftovers (which is rare!), you can freeze the cake for up to 3 months. Just wrap individual slices or the entire cake in plastic wrap and foil for the best preservation. When you’re ready to enjoy it, reheat in the microwave for about 10-15 seconds, but be aware that the texture may slightly change. Adding a bit of whipped cream can bring back that fresh cake feel!

Chef’s Helpful Tips

  • Room Temperature Eggs: Make sure your eggs are at room temperature before mixing; they incorporate better and lead to a fluffier cake.
  • Don’t Overmix: Once you add the sprinkles, mix just until they’re evenly distributed. Overmixing can lead to a dense texture.
  • Test for Doneness: Aside from the toothpick test, lightly press the top of the cake; it should spring back.
  • Flavor Boost: For an extra flavor kick, mix in a teaspoon of almond extract along with the vanilla.
  • Make Ahead: You can make the cake a day ahead; just store it wrapped tightly, then frost it the next day for a well-set cake.

Recipe FAQs

Can I make this cake gluten-free?

Absolutely! Just swap the funfetti cake mix with a high-quality gluten-free cake mix. Be sure to check the pudding mix as well to ensure it’s gluten-free.

What frosting works best with funfetti cake?

Classic buttercream frosting is a favorite as it complements the cake’s sweetness. However, cream cheese frosting or whipped cream can also work beautifully!

Can I use oil instead of butter for frosting?

Yes, you can use vegetable oil for a frosting recipe if you’re looking for dairy-free options. A classic vegan butter alternative can also yield a delicious frosting.

How long does funfetti cake stay fresh?

When stored properly, funfetti cake can stay fresh for up to a week in the refrigerator or 3 months in the freezer, making it a great option for prep-ahead baking!
